With Salah on the field, Egypt seeks a draw with Angola and advances in the African Qualifiers

This Friday, the Egypt they sought a 2-2 draw against Angola, away from home. The match was valid for the 5th round of the second phase of the African qualifiers.

Helder Costa opened the scoring at Estádio 11 de Novembro, in Luanda, at 25 of the first half. Ten minutes later, M’Bala Nzola, with a penalty, scored the home team’s second goal. Mohamed Elneny took a discount for the visitors in extra time, while Egypt’s tie came at 13 of the complementary stage, with Akram Tawfik.

With the result, the selection of Mohamed Salah has 11 points, remains in the lead of Group F and is guaranteed in the third phase. The Angolans, in turn, are already eliminated and, with four points, occupy the bottom of the bracket.

Egypt returns to the field on Tuesday, at 10:00 am (GMT), when it receives deputy leader Gabon. Angola, on the other hand, faces Libya, away from home, at the same time.
